■ One-Line Definition

👉 A work that depicts a structure in which artistic liberation and managerial exploitation collide within mass entertainment mythology


■ Synopsis

Elvis Presley’s rise, cultural impact, and decline are shaped through his talent, public image, and controlling relationship with Colonel Tom Parker.

■ Primary Axis

  • Entry: Talent captured by entertainment machinery
     Reason: A singular performer becomes valuable precisely when his body, voice, and image can be controlled.
     Related Film: Ray
  • Middle: Public adoration against private captivity
     Reason: Mass devotion expands the star’s myth while narrowing his personal freedom.
     Related Film: Judy
  • Core: The artist consumed by the persona
     Reason: The performer’s identity is absorbed by the image that the market requires him to keep alive.
     Related Film: Raging Bull

■ Secondary Axes

  • Cultural crossover and social panic: Popular music becomes the site where racial, generational, and moral boundaries are contested.
     Related Film: Cadillac Records
  • Managerial possession: The person behind the star is treated as an asset to be maximized and contained.
     Related Film: Love & Mercy
